Intellectually or academically gifted children who are achieving, and participate in special educational program for gifted students are at least as well adjusted and are perhaps better adjusted than their nongifted peers. hese children do not seem to be any more at-risk for social or emotional problems. ACCELERATION FOR GIFTED STUDENTS - tagpdx.org However, TAG students also need an opportunity to spend time with other gifted students and with age- peers, even if they are accelerated into other grades. These new grades may not have other gifted students. Grouping is the best solution for this, but occasional "pull-out" enrichment classes are appropriate for this purpose. Essays on Gifted Education's Impact on Student Achievement The goal of essay three is to quantify the net impact of removing gifted students from regular classroom on those students who do not participate in gifted programs. Initial results from Chapter 2 show a very large, positive, and significant impact for both reading and math gifted programs on student achievement in the relevant subject. Children are gifted when their ability is significantly above the norm for their age. Giftedness may manifest in one or more domains such as; intellectual, creative, artistic, leadership, or in a specific academic field such as language arts, mathematics or science.
